Software Engineer, Windows C++

Job Description The Digital Precision Strike Suite (DPSS) Team is seeking highly skilled and motivated software engineer to support our Windows based products. The software engineer will need to enhance and improve our current products, and work towards adding full 3-D visualization capabilities to our current product line. Essential Job Functions: Develop new features for our Windows based products, notably 3-D capabilities. Analyze use cases and help design and implement appropriate solutions. Analyze and fix known defects in the software. Inspect existent software and review pull requests. Write high quality, standards compliant and maintainable code. Perform software engineering tasks for the entire software life cycle including requirements analysis, design, coding, unit testing and integration testing. Work closely with systems engineers and subject matter experts to develop a high quality product. Job Requirements Due to the sensitivity of customer related requirements, U.S. Citizenship is required. BS Degree in Computer Science, Engineering or Science with a minimum of 5 years' of relevant experience. Must be able to obtain and maintain a clearance for duration of employment. High level of proficiency in C++ programming language. Experience with Windows development, COM programming, MS Visual Studio. Experience with 3-D frameworks such as Direct X, OpenGL Linear algebra. Desired Skills: Experience with GIT source control. Experience with Atlassian tools Jira, Confluence. Experience in DoD or other security sensitive environment. #MWW DCS Corp is an Equal Opportunity Employer/Protected Veterans/Individuals with Disabilities. Please view Equal Employment Opportunity Posters provided by OFCCP here. 18-0680
Salary Range: NA
Minimum Qualification
5 - 7 years

Don't Be Fooled

The fraudster will send a check to the victim who has accepted a job. The check can be for multiple reasons such as signing bonus, supplies, etc. The victim will be instructed to deposit the check and use the money for any of these reasons and then instructed to send the remaining funds to the fraudster. The check will bounce and the victim is left responsible.